Kate's latest venture is "This is Not a Design Market", which aims to get slick and fussy with a kick in the teeth to crappy free-for-all crafty wannabe markets.
"This is Not a Design Market" is an indoor market of hand picked Australian designers from all design disciplines (including fashion, furniture, product, paper, jewellery, lighting and homewares). Highlights: it's free, there'll be some cool art installations on the go, music and best of all coffee (which they promise is "great").
